Output d32e86176fa32324ba45f68a04e2f2215d2423e67b0c36e4b29207178db434ae:0
- value
- 509871
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66814752426df3d082c0ff361062831927692413 OP_EQUAL
- address
- 3B31iYZaNLY3DxfVNTUGveWU1fzp2Q4Gc7
- transaction
- d32e86176fa32324ba45f68a04e2f2215d2423e67b0c36e4b29207178db434ae
- spent
- true